OpenVAF

Verilog-A compiler

A Verilog-A compiler built with Rust to compile circuit simulator models into efficient and high-quality code.

An innovative Verilog-A compiler

GitHub

132 stars
14 watching
23 forks
Language: Rust
last commit: 4 months ago
Linked from 2 awesome lists

compileredarustverilog-a

Backlinks from these awesome lists:

Related projects:

Repository Description Stars
siliconcompiler/lambdalib A modular hardware abstraction library for designing and implementing complex digital systems 23
pyhdi/veriloggen A framework that allows designing hardware using Python, providing high-level abstractions for efficient domain-specific languages and tools. 307
voltlang/volta A compiler and runtime system for a systems-level programming language with focus on safety and low-level control. 157
verigood-ml/public Translates ONNX models to Verilog-based hardware implementations 52
sam46/paskell A compiler that translates Pascal source code into LLVM IR and can be executed directly or used to generate native machine code. 126
kev-cam/v2k-top A software framework for parsing and simulating digital circuits described in Verilog and C++ languages. 7
nickg/nvc A VHDL compiler and simulator that translates VHDL code into native machine code for simulation purposes. 641
aucohl/dffram A compiler for designing and generating layouts of memory compilers using DFF/Latch cells 137
nvlabs/verilog-eval An evaluation harness for generating Verilog code from natural language prompts 188
faizilham/budgetpascal A compiler that translates a subset of the Pascal programming language into WebAssembly 29
rdaly525/coreir Builds hardware descriptions into executable code using an LLVM-style compiler framework. 101
vexu/arocc A compiler written in Zig to translate C code into machine-specific binary code 1,151
peco602/rust-universal-compiler A container solution to compile Rust projects across multiple operating systems. 32
vmchale/kempe A compiled stack-based language with a toy compiler for x86_64 and aarch64 targeting 58
cambridgehackers/fpgamake Generates Makefiles to synthesize and route digital circuits from Verilog designs using Vivado 93